Quick Triage Checks
- Check if other outlets are also not working.
- Ensure there are no visible damages to the GFCI outlet.
- Test the GFCI with a voltage tester if possible.
- Press the reset button firmly and check if it stays.
- Inspect for any tripped circuit breakers in your electrical panel.

5. Top Causes (Technical Details)
Tripped Circuit Breaker
- Overload or short circuit can trip the breaker.
- Prevents power from reaching the GFCI outlet.
- Other outlets or appliances also lose power.
- Circuit breaker switch is in the off position.
- Ignoring this can lead to repeated tripping and potential fire hazards.
Faulty GFCI Outlet
- Internal damage or wear over time.
- Compromises the safety mechanism of the GFCI.
- Reset button will not stay engaged.
- Occasional sparks or no power even when reset.
- Can escalate to complete outlet failure and risk of electrocution.
Ground Fault in the Circuit
- Moisture or damaged wiring causing unwanted grounding.
- Triggers the GFCI to cut off power to prevent harm.
- GFCI trips frequently, especially under high humidity.
- Resetting is temporary; trips again under appliance use.
- Persistent issues could indicate severe wiring problems.
Miswired Outlet
- Incorrect wiring connections during installation or repair.
- Disrupts the function and safety of the GFCI outlet.
- GFCI won't reset or trips immediately after resetting.
- Other outlets may also behave erratically.
- Miswiring can lead to major electrical malfunctions.
